Local Weather Risks in Jacksonville
Triggers
General weather triggers for emergency roofing needs include: - High winds (above 50 mph gusts common in storms) - Hail of any size — especially quarter-sized or larger - Extended heavy rainfall that overwhelms flashing and seals - Rapid freeze-thaw cycles in winter months - Lightning strikes that can ignite or damage roofing materials
Seasonal Risks
Jacksonville experiences peak roofing emergencies during spring and fall storm seasons, when severe thunderstorms and hail are most common across Cherokee County. Winter ice storms can also create sudden leak emergencies as ice dams form and thaw. Summers bring intense heat and occasional high-wind storms that can loosen or displace shingles on older roofs.
Disaster Scenarios
Post-Storm: After severe thunderstorms or tornado warnings, roofs may have hidden punctures or lifted shingles that won't leak until the next rain. A post-storm inspection is critical. Flooding: While roof flooding is less common, blocked drainage systems or valley collapses can cause ponding water that leads to structural overload. Freeze Damage: Ice dams along eaves can force water under shingles. As ice melts, water enters the home — often appearing far from the actual entry point.

Emergency Prevention Tips
- ✓ Inspect your roof after every major storm — look for missing shingles, dents on vents, or granules in gutters
- ✓ Keep gutters and downspouts clear of leaves and debris, especially before spring and fall storm seasons
- ✓ Trim overhanging tree branches that could break and fall onto the roof during high winds
- ✓ Ensure attic insulation and ventilation are adequate to prevent ice dams in winter conditions
- ✓ Schedule a professional inspection annually — catching small issues early prevents emergency calls later
